https://www.nowcoder.com/practice/253d2c59ec3e4bc68da16833f79a38e4

解决方案

Go

func EntryNodeOfLoop(pHead *ListNode) *ListNode {ptr1, ptr2 := pHead, pHeadfor {if ptr2 == nil || ptr2.Next == nil {return nil}ptr2 = ptr2.Next.Nextptr1 = ptr1.Nextif ptr1 == ptr2 {break}}for ptr2 = pHead; ptr1 != ptr2; {ptr2 = ptr2.Nextptr1 = ptr1.Next}return ptr1
}

参考文章

牛客题霸 NC3 链表中环的入口结点相关推荐

  1. 牛客题霸 [ 环形链表的约瑟夫问题] C++题解/答案

    牛客题霸 [ 环形链表的约瑟夫问题] C++题解/答案 题目描述 据说著名犹太历史学家 Josephus 有过以下故事:在罗马人占领乔塔帕特后,39 个犹太人与 Josephus 及他的朋友躲到一个洞 ...

  2. 牛客题霸 [删除链表的倒数第n个节点] C++题解/答案

    牛客题霸 [删除链表的倒数第n个节点] C++题解/答案 题目描述 给定一个链表,删除链表的倒数第n个节点并返回链表的头指针 例如, 给出的链表为:1->2->3->4->5, ...

  3. 牛客题霸 判断链表中是否有环 C++题解/答案

    牛客题霸 判断链表中是否有环 C++题解/答案 题目描述 判断给定的链表中是否有环 扩展: 你能给出空间复杂度的解法么? 题解: 在这介绍一个简便的方法:快慢指针 就是:一个指针走两步,一个指针走一步 ...

  4. 牛客题霸 单链表的选择排序 C++题解/答案

    牛客题霸 单链表的选择排序 C++题解/答案 题目描述 给定一个无序单链表,实现单链表的选择排序(按升序排序). 题解: 不可能手写排序,这辈子不可能手写排序.. 基础的链表操作,将链表内的数据存到v ...

  5. 牛客题霸 反转链表 C++题解/答案

    题目描述 输入一个链表,反转链表后,输出新链表的表头. 示例1 输入 复制 {1,2,3} 返回值 复制 {3,2,1} 题解: 如果用偷懒的方法,可以用vector来存链表内容,然后来个翻转(vec ...

  6. 牛客题霸 NC21 链表内指定区间反转

    https://www.nowcoder.com/practice/b58434e200a648c589ca2063f1faf58c 解决方案 Go func reverseBetween(head ...

  7. 牛客题霸题目及题解汇总

    牛客题霸 单链表的选择排序 C++题解/答案 牛客题霸 最少素数拆分 C++题解/答案 牛客题霸 两数之和 C++题解/答案 牛客题霸 反转链表 C++题解/答案 牛客题霸 二分查找 C++题解/答案 ...

  8. 牛客题霸 [链表中环的入口节点] C++题解/答案

    牛客题霸 [链表中环的入口节点] C++题解/答案 题目描述 对于一个给定的链表,返回环的入口节点,如果没有环,返回null 拓展: 你能给出不利用额外空间的解法么? 题解: 判断环有个很巧妙的方法, ...

  9. 牛客题霸 [两个链表生成相加链表] C++题解/答案

    牛客题霸 [两个链表生成相加链表] C++题解/答案 题目描述 假设链表中每一个节点的值都在 0 - 9 之间,那么链表整体就可以代表一个整数. 给定两个这种链表,请生成代表两个整数相加值的结果链表. ...

最新文章

  1. python的编程模式-Python 编程,应该养成哪些好的习惯?
  2. python PyQt5 QComboBox类(下拉列表框、组合下拉框)
  3. IO流——流的分类、InputStream、OutputStream、Reader、Writer等
  4. sass学习记录及vue实践
  5. 【python数据挖掘课程】二十四.KMeans文本聚类分析互动百科语料
  6. 又是毕业季I 【O(1)数论】(洛谷P1372题题解,Java语言描述)
  7. Windows 网络服务架构系列课程详解(一) ----DHCP服务器的搭建与配置
  8. asp.net ftp上传文件到服务器,.net 文件上传到服务器上
  9. 下载《阿里巴巴Java开发手册(详尽版)1.4.0》 与 码出高效,码出质量
  10. 软件测试---微信小程序测试点
  11. win7查找计算机图片,win7电脑图片查看器丢失了的修复教程
  12. div 设置a4大小_如何在A4纸张尺寸页面中制作HTML页面?
  13. 快商通AI智能客服机器人,荣获中国科学院《互联网周刊》重磅荣誉!
  14. windows 开启安全中心的方法
  15. Quora Question Pairs 思路记录
  16. 华为ensp模拟校园网/企业网实例(附完整设备配置命令和ensp项目)
  17. Terminal Emulator for Android(安卓终端模拟器)的使用
  18. skycons.js 基于canvas的天气动态图标小插件
  19. 蓝牙速率,距离和组网
  20. 前端海报生成的不同方案和优劣

热门文章

  1. oracle中字符串的脚本表示什么意思,sql脚本中rem与prompt,define等的含义
  2. oracle12c视图刷新,12c 物化视图 - 对快速刷新的理解
  3. java final类的写法_重拾JavaSE基础——抽象类、接口、代码块、final和枚举
  4. 卷积神经网络 训练的结果是什么_射击训练:卷积神经网络识别解剖结构标志位点...
  5. oracle dg物理和逻辑,Oracle DG 物理Standby环境搭建
  6. java同名不同包文件_java – 如何从不同的JAR读取同名的几个资源文件?
  7. flink 6-检查点和水位线
  8. html页脚行距,html Word行距怎么设置
  9. python下载大文件mp4_Python代码打开本地.mp4格式文件的方法
  10. mysql正则提取字符串_mysql字符串查找截取与正则表达式的联合应用